Darryl Worley performs at AFC championship game
Friday, January 19, 2007 – Darryl Worley will provide the halftime entertainment at this weekend's AFC Championship game between Indianapolis and New England. Worley, who released a new album in late November, will perform his latest single, "I Just Came Back (From a War)" as well as "Have You Forgotten." The latter has made the Billboard country song charts.

Darryl Worley gets dark on his fourth and deepest album. The dozen songs often focus on the hardscrabble small town Southern life, murder, facing death and difficult relationships. This is not easy subject matter to digest even when Worley applies a lighter side musically (the well done "I Love Her, She Hates Me").
